HaystackID Launches COMET to Address EU Mobile Communication Oversight

As European regulators tighten enforcement on off-channel business communications, HaystackID has introduced its COMET solution to automate mobile data collection. The platform debuts at London’s LegalTechTalk conference this week, aiming to help financial firms bridge the gap between strict recordkeeping mandates and modern digital workflows.

The new Compliance Oversight for Mobile Electronic Transmissions (COMET) tool provides recurring, targeted collection of business communications. It arrives as agencies including the UK’s Financial Conduct Authority and Germany’s BaFin ramp up scrutiny of mobile messaging, mirroring enforcement trends seen in the U.S. since 2021. According to John Wilson, CISO and president of forensics at HaystackID, European firms face a specific challenge where compliance captures today directly dictate the success of future regulatory investigations and civil litigation.

Beyond COMET, HaystackID is showcasing a broader suite of AI-driven tools at the InterContinental O2, including the Case Insight platform for generative AI-based document analysis and a Privacy Hub designed to map PII exposure across disparate datasets. IDC projects the global governance, risk, and compliance market will reach approximately $22.8 billion by 2029, a trend driven by the integration of cybersecurity and legal functions. To navigate these risks, Wilson will join a panel on June 17 to discuss cross-functional cyber governance and the avoidance of costly regulatory failures.
